PowerFlex: Falla del showevents.py de MDM con sintaxis no válida
Resumen: La ejecución de showevents falla con un error de sintaxis no válido
Este artículo se aplica a
Este artículo no se aplica a
Este artículo no está vinculado a ningún producto específico.
No se identifican todas las versiones del producto en este artículo.
Síntomas
MDM instalado en un host que ejecuta Red Hat Enterprise Linux 8.x o CentOS 8.x.
Síntomas
Aparece el siguiente error, ya sea cuando showevents.py se realiza directamente o mediante otra utilidad, como 'get info'.
File "/opt/emc/scaleio/mdm/bin/showevents.py", line 22 except ImportError,e: ^ SyntaxError: invalid syntax
Impacto
Los eventos de MDM no se pueden ver ni recopilar.
Causa
La variable showevents.py solo es compatible con Python 2.
Resolución
Realice los siguientes pasos.
- Confirme que Python 2 esté disponible en todos los hosts del administrador de MDM.
-
Cambie el intérprete de la utilidad a Python 2.
Cambie la primera línea de la utilidad (secuencia shebang) a la siguiente:#!/usr/bin/python2
Información adicional
Versiones afectadas
VxFlex OS 3.0.x
Solucionado en la versión
VxFlex OS 3.5
Productos afectados
Red Hat Enterprise Linux Version 8, PowerFlex Software, VxFlex Product FamilyPropiedades del artículo
Número del artículo: 000063351
Tipo de artículo: Solution
Última modificación: 03 nov 2025
Versión: 6
Encuentre respuestas a sus preguntas de otros usuarios de Dell
Servicios de soporte
Compruebe si el dispositivo está cubierto por los servicios de soporte.